HIP 5152

HIP 5152 is a F-type (Yellow-White) star.

At a distance of roughly 2,609 light-years, HIP 5152 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 5152 is classified as a spectral class F star (F-type (Yellow-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 5152 has an apparent magnitude of +9.79,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.471.
